The cylinder head is done  with its port and polish job. Dan was very good about documenting his progress so I get to share his work as he did it.
In the last post, he got through cylinder one. Since then he's done a whole lot of work!

Two down two to go. Notice those exhaust ports!
Exhaust valve/intake port view comparison
Exhaust ports are being opened up to blacktop specs 
All four ports widened
All ported and polished. Now it's time to send everything out for a 3 angle on the exhaust seats and to grind the exhaust valves.
The valves were back cut to improve flow
Test fitting the intake cam. Journals 2, 3, and 4 were a little tight, so with some gentle massaging, he made it sit better.
Assembling number 12 intake valve, spring, and seat
All intake valves are in.
All exhaust valves are in.
We have ourselves a complete head. Ported and polished with a set of Toda 288° cams installed. The valves are clearance to 0.0254mm.
Intake cams set to 0.20mm clearance
Exhaust cams set to 0.25mm clearance.
